Deciding on the Correct Paper and End
The texture of the flyer can influence how it’s perceived. Below’s a breakdown of fabric choices:
Paper Fat: Thicker paper (e.g., a hundred and seventy–300 GSM) feels top quality and durable, perfect for luxurious models or Unique gatherings. Lighter weights (ninety–130 GSM) function for mass distributions.
End:
Gloss: Adds shine and vibrancy to shades, great for photos.
Matte: Provides a complicated, non-reflective glimpse.
Uncoated: Offers a normal texture, normally used for eco-pleasant messaging.
Computer graphics: Consider spot UV coating (a glossy accent on unique locations) or foil stamping for any significant-close contact.
Printing Methods to Elevate Your Flyer
The printing strategy you decide on has an effect on both high quality and cost:
Digital Printing
Ideal for little batches or rapid turnarounds. Digital printers supply versatility for variable knowledge (e.g., personalised names or codes) and so are Value-productive for prototypes.
Offset Printing
Finest for giant portions. Offset printing delivers sharp, dependable coloration reproduction and supports personalized inks (like Pantone shades). Whilst setup expenditures are increased, the for every-device value drops with volume.
Bleed and Protection Zones
Generally structure which has a 3mm bleed space to stay away from uncomfortable white borders immediately after trimming. Retain essential text and logos in the “Protected zone” to prevent cropping.
